Custom max size file limit?

Iron Contributor

Hi,

 

I wonder if there is a way to set a max size limit per file in OneDrive for business? I know that there is OOB limit that is 10gb per file if I am right, I want to change that limit to 1gb per file.

Is it possible? how?

There is no way to set max size limit for both ODFB and SPO. The max. size is 15 GB and this is a value set by Microsoft

It is just the customer who wants to avoid user from synking large files as media or .cad format. 

I know that I can exclude filetypes from the OneDrive Admin page and I can use that to exclude .mpeg, .cad, etc. extensions. 

I just was wondering if there was another way to restrict large files.

AFAIK, no! This is set by MS and there is no option to change this, currently! You could set upload speed via UI and gpo which will restrict the bandwidth used as a way if this is the issue though
